C-chart is plotted in the same manner as p-chart except that the control limits are based on Poisson distribution which describes more appropriately the distribution of defects. Statistical process control (SPC) is a method of quality control which employs statistical methods to monitor and control a process. Human Resource Management The Zero Defect concept originated in 1961 by Philip Crosby, then quality manager for the Martin Company of Orlando, Florida, and later developed into a phased strategy by Jim Halpin, Martin’s quality director, the concept was first applied to a missile production programme for the U.S. Government. Monte-Carlo method is not a sophisticated technique, rather it has empirical approach and bases itself on the rules of probability.
